Re: Announcements? : Sun Jan 08, 2023 9:26 pm  
Does anyone believe that the pricing of a ticket, regardless of it being £17.50, £20.00 or £45 is going to be an impactor in terms of gates this year?
It does seem odd that £20 has become £17.50 though. Another sign of the left and right hand being at odds with each other.

I've just noted that there's no upgrade to the new bar or gold lounge options available to casual visitors, so any "new" or curious fans will be simply let in and won't know of the options available. I went through the entire purchase steps on-line and at no stage was there an option to pay £30 to buy a Broncos Bar ticket???? It is 1 month ago today that it was launched. Strange, but as I say, no joined up thinking seems to be the mantra now.

As it is, I'll not be in Blighty when the team are playing this year unless we get to round 6 of the Challenge Cup and won't be able to cast an eye over Plough Lane, but after the "halabaloo" over the announcement of a fanzone, new bar etc, it does seem to have gone very very VERY quiet on the promotional front.

I've not seen much promotion of the gold lounge..... :ASK:

Twitter, after being largely ignored this time last year seems to be the default messaging system now, whilst the email is just an abridged version of the past weeks tweets. The club site is depressingly up to date with 21 first team squad members although can somebody please tell Key and eagle to up their game....white text on black backgrounds is 101 How not to build a website and the grey headlines on the player profiles is appalling. There's also no sponsorship profiles being shown at present?

On the topic of sponsors, we seem a tad light there as well. Personally, a shirt with fewer badges is nicer, but it is a worry that the commercial guy is still hawking for a match ball sponsor for game 1 and that our playing shirts seem to have a fair amount of unsold space. Maybe the LBSA could sponsor everyone this year? :wink:

There's been little effort to sell the capital challenge at all. I remember freezing my gnads off watching us pummel skolars in the square mile, but this now seems to be the sole project of the skolars and they are heavily promoting it https://www.eventbrite.com/e/the-capital-challenge-london-skolars-v-london-broncos-live-rugby-league-tickets-473302188587

Sorry to be the doom guy, but we look undercooked and unprepared both on and off the field in 2023 and I fear for the club. There's not a chance that IMG will touch us with a barge-pole in our current situation and without Hughes flashing some cash, I can see the Skolars match being a home and away fixture in 2024!
